Who we are:

We are a fast-growing web development agency headquartered in downtown NYC.

We specialize in partnerships with other agencies that provide creative and marketing services, but don’t have web development expertise and resources.

Our project engagements are either white-label OR client-facing in collaboration with Account Managers at our agency partners.

We only partner with premium agencies that offer custom solutions – they expect the best of the best from us so we practice a white-glove approach to web development. This allows us to work on a wide variety of projects for some really cool brands and unique businesses!

What we do:

40% WordPress

Custom theme development, API integrations, ongoing support and optimizations.

Our strategic UI designers provide wireframes, workflow diagrams, functional requirements and visual designs for you to develop into a custom theme and component based backend.

40% Shopify

Custom theme development, API integrations, ongoing support and optimizations.

Our strategic UI designers provide wireframes, workflow diagrams, functional requirements and visual designs for you to develop into a custom theme. For Shopify projects, we also often integrate with client ERP systems and configure a variety of apps to interface with the site.

10% Frontend

Popular JS frameworks (typically Angular, React.js, or Vue), static site generators, Bootstrap, modular development techniques.

These types of projects typically require us to hand off HTML/CSS/js to end-clients so their in-house team can integrate with their own backend.

10% Custom Applications

Web apps in PHP with Laravel, hybrid apps with React Native, native iOS and Android apps.

We generally can choose our own tech stack when it comes to these types of projects, what I listed is what we’ve worked with up to now.
